Placed in one of the zones with the highest wine growing vocation, the farm Montepeloso, founded in 1999, has 7 hectares planted with vineyards and it produces some great wines that have already won some prestigious recognitions.

- Ageing and Fining
- Aged for at least 15 months in 80% new oak barrels and French barrels. Refines six months in bottle,

- Scent
- Gently smoky and vanilla on the nose. Floral light is dominated by fruity blackberry, currant, cherry and strawberry. Spice, minerality and mountain herbs complete the picture.,

- Taste
- The palate is warm, round and full-bodied. Long and persistent, it is densely structured and promises ample room for improvement.,
